Bullet Trajectory: Fact and Myth - CHUCKHAWKS.COM

WebBullets, lacking fins or a tail, are statically instable which means the center of pressure is in front of the center of gravity. Bullets achieve stable flight by spinning, and creating rigidity out of the rotating mass adequate to resist the aerodynamic instability. In order to achieve true gyroscopic stability, a bullet must be spun fast enough. WebWhen in flight, the main or major forcesacting on the projectileare gravity, drag, and if present, wind; if in powered flight, thrust; and if guided, the forces imparted by the control surfaces. In small arms external ballistics applications, gravity imparts a downward acceleration on the projectile, causing it to drop from the line of sight. WebFeb 4, 2024 · The study of how projectiles behave in flight is external ballistics . When a bullet leaves the barrel of a gun, it is susceptible to two forces. The first is gravity, a constant force that pulls the bullet toward the earth. The second is air resistance or drag, which slows the bullet. WebOct 23, 2024 · The tip of the bullet is exposed to a total air temperature at the tip based on the bullet Mach number. Assuming a 70 deg F ambient temperature at a Mach number of 2 the temperature of the air will be ~500 deg F and at Mach 3 it ~1000 degrees F. WebBullets at 2600 fps and up, such as the .223, 22-250, .243/6mm, .270, .308, 30-06, follow a much lower arc to reach a target, and their useful range can be upward of 200 yards. These are often referred to as "flatter" trajectories. With higher velocities, these bullets go much further before gravity and air resistance cause them to fall below ...
